Leave Tunis behind today and start your journey to Kairouan. Along the way, make a stop in the town of Testour for a guided walk and a visit to the old Great Mosque. The building is covered in tiles and has four galleries, a courtyard and praying room. Visit the courtyard and admire the unique minaret known for its counterclockwise clock. Fuel up on some coffee or a mint tea then head to the nearby Dougga – the most intact Roman city in North Africa. This massive archaeological site is rarely visited compared to major sites in places like Italy, so this is a unique opportunity to get up close and personal with fewer crowds and a local by your side. After you’ve learned all about the history of the site, head to Thugga hotel for its famous wild boar stew (or whatever else piques your interest on the menu). Continue to Kairouan after for a free evening.

Start your morning by learning about Kairouan through a city tour with your group. Visit its many highlights like its Great Mosque, the Aghlabid Basins and Old Medina. Kairouan’s old town is a beautiful way to see everyday life of locals flowing through the streets and is less busy and touristy than the medina in Tunis. Known for its pastries and carpets, you’ll want to stop for a sweet treat and take in the vibrant designs of the local craftsmanship. For a unique glimpse into daily life here, head to a Makroudh-making demonstration at a home bakery. Makroudh is a delicious Tunisian sweet made with semolina and dates shaped with a hand-carved wooden stamp. After, drive to the desert oasis of Tozeur and spend the rest of your free evening at your own pace.

After breakfast, begin exploring this unique part of Tunisia with a tour through the medina and oasis of Tozeur. The medina of Tozeur is one of the best preserved in Tunisia with magnificent stone walls. In Tozeur, we’ll visit a traditional brick workshop for a demonstration of how these handmade bricks are produced. The surrounding region has a deep connection with palm cultivation and your leader will fill you in on the history and significance. The oasis of Tozeur is known for its palm grove and abundant date production, providing water to the desert area. Get to know more about the date production with a harvesting demonstration then enjoy the rest of the afternoon free at your own leisure. Maybe hop on a 4x4 for an exciting desert excursion!

Wake up early this morning for a long but exciting travel day. Head toward Sousse with stops along the way to break up the drive and learn more about different parts of Tunisia. Drive through Chot El Jerid to see the salt flats create a mirror for the sky and stop for a photo opportunity. Then carry on to Matmata – famous for being the location of Luke Skywalker’s home in Star Wars! This unique village is known for its underground homes carved into the Earth. Check it out for yourself with a home visit – join a local family for lunch in their troglodyte home and learn about their way of life in this area. You’ll then head toward El Jem, an amazing Roman amphitheatre where you’ll visit the ancient Coliseum – less crowded than in Rome! After a day filled with history and rich culture, finally arrive in Sousse for a relaxing evening.

Continue your historic exploration of Tunisia with a visit to the Water Temple in Zaghwan. This Roman-era structure was built near a spring as part of a system that supplied water to Carthage and once held 12 statues representing the months of the year. Explore this innovative and effective Roman aqueduct then stop for lunch at a local guesthouse. To learn even more about this region and its practices, visit an olive oil press and watch a medicinal plant distillation demonstration. Once you’ve soaked up all the local knowledge and customs, continue to Tunis for your final evening and a farewell dinner with your group.
